Just giving you a plug,

I've got one and love it,

The exertion level is up to you with the available adjustments, it's literally zero impact as all motions are fluid and not jarring, exercises a large portion of the body with one exercise,

Changed my life, set it up in front of the TV and binge watch my favorite shows,

I'm not all that active anymore but I've been doing about 30,000 meters a week (5x6000) and it has completely changed the way I feel when paddling the yak.
